Industrias partners with Microgrid Power to maintain solar
Wednesday, 07 May, 2025
Industrias has partnered with renewable energy provider Microgrid Power to provide maintenance services for the company’s commercial solar microgrid installations across Australia.
Initially comprising 37 shopping centres with plans to add 90 additional properties, this collaboration supports Microgrid Power’s business model, which transforms energy from a cost into an asset for commercial property owners.
By installing solar on existing rooftops and sharing income with asset owners, is it said that Microgrid Power can create passive revenue streams with zero upfront investment from clients.
As the maintenance partner, Industrias will provide system performance across Microgrid Power installations, reinforcing the importance of specialised maintenance services, as even a 1% efficiency loss in a 2 MW system can impact revenue generation for all stakeholders.
“We chose Industrias because, firstly, they have a great reputation and are all the things that we value in our own company,” Geoff Anson, Chief Sales & Strategy Officer at Microgrid, said. “In our business, we have a small expert team, and we select appropriate partners that share our ideas, our goals and our brand values. Essentially, we look to partner with the best-in-class organisations, of which Industrias was one great example.”
This partnership is said to provide a “maintenance first” approach, putting performance, reliability and customer partnership at the centre of the solar energy lifecycle.
